Which of the following is a good nutrition plan for an athlete who is taking a few months off after an injury?

A) Reduce caloric intake
B) Increased caloric intake
C) Maintain caloric intake and reduce sugars
D) Adjustment to caloric intake is not needed

1 Answer

2 votes
 The best answer would be C. Maintain caloric intake and reduce sugar. Dieting will do no good when injured, but remaining at maintenance calories and eating clean will help recovery speed up a little. Sugar is less critical to other nutrients for fast recovery.
